南疆的盐渍土对混凝土的耐久性具有较为严重的影响,这给一路一带开发中的基础工程建设带来巨大危害。由于成因影响因素较多,该地区地下水的盐类分布情况较为复杂。主要归纳了硫酸盐离子对混凝土侵蚀的类型,针对基于硫酸盐作用下混凝土侵蚀的原理和检测方法进行论述,提出硫酸根离子在试件中的分布规律,为高性能混凝土抵抗盐类腐蚀提供依据。
